Output 80c0063403325b92e78c7f30b316e1f8ff0048cf80254d7f7c5b879f26dab384:14

value
524415
script pubkey
OP_0 OP_PUSHBYTES_20 7860c6506ecc09fef0e164b1311f8ef0e0bd5dad
address
bc1q0psvv5rwesylau8pvjcnz8uw7rst6hddykrqw4
transaction
80c0063403325b92e78c7f30b316e1f8ff0048cf80254d7f7c5b879f26dab384
confirmations
47987
spent
true